The Evolution of Automotive Materials

Traditionally, steel was the primary material used in vehicle construction due to its strength, affordability, and ease of manufacturing. However, advancements in automotive technology have brought aluminum to the forefront. Aluminum is prized for its lightweight nature and corrosion resistance, making it a popular choice in modern, fuel-efficient, and high-performance vehicles and also one of the ways in which auto body repair is different for electric vehicles.

Key Differences Between Aluminum and Steel

Understanding how aluminum and steel differ is crucial to appreciating their roles in auto body repair:

Strength and Durability

Both materials offer notable durability, but their strength characteristics vary significantly, influencing their application in vehicle construction.

Steel

Known for its high tensile strength, steel can withstand significant impact without compromising structural integrity. It is ideal for heavy-duty components and crash safety zones.

Aluminum

Although not as strong as steel in terms of tensile strength, aluminum has excellent durability and resistance to corrosion, making it a good option for driving in snowy winter weather this winter. It performs well in vehicles designed for lightweight efficiency.

Weight

The weight of a material impacts fuel efficiency and vehicle performance, making this a critical factor in modern automotive design.

Steel

Heavier than aluminum, which contributes to better stability in larger vehicles but can reduce fuel efficiency.

Aluminum

Up to 50% lighter than steel, it contributes to better fuel economy and improved performance, especially in electric and hybrid models.

Repair Process

The repair techniques for aluminum and steel differ due to their physical and chemical properties, requiring specialized approaches for each.

Steel Repairs

Steel is easier to weld, bend, and reshape, making it more forgiving during the repair process. It also requires less specialized equipment.

Aluminum Repairs

Aluminum panels are less malleable, requiring advanced techniques and dedicated tools. Aluminum’s oxidation process complicates repairs, demanding precision and expertise to avoid compromising the material. These complications require a professional to fix dents in your car.

Cost

Material differences affect the cost of both the materials themselves and the complexity of the repair process, which can influence your repair budget.

Steel Repairs

Typically more affordable due to the material’s lower cost and simpler repair methods.

Aluminum Repairs

Tend to be more expensive because of the specialized tools, training, and time needed for effective repairs.

Structural Integrity

Both aluminum and steel contribute to the vehicle’s crash safety. Repairs must restore their original strength to protect passengers during collisions.

Corrosion Prevention

Aluminum naturally resists rust, but improper handling can lead to oxidation. Steel, while more prone to rust, can last longer with proper rust-proofing.

Manufacturer Standards

Vehicle manufacturers design specific repair procedures for aluminum and steel. Adhering to these ensures compliance with warranty terms and retains vehicle value.

Challenges in Aluminum and Steel Repairs

Both aluminum and steel have unique challenges when it comes to utilizing them for auto repair:

Aluminum Challenges

Some challenges of working with aluminum include:

Work Hardening

Aluminum does not tolerate excessive bending or reshaping and can weaken quickly under repeated stress.

Contamination Risk

Aluminum repairs require dedicated tools and workspaces to prevent contamination from steel particles, which can cause galvanic corrosion.

Heat Sensitivity

Aluminum requires careful temperature management to avoid structural damage during welding or reshaping.

Steel Challenges

Some challenges of working with steel include:

Rust Susceptibility

Steel’s vulnerability to rust means it requires thorough cleaning, priming, and coating during repairs. Winter weather can impact your car’s body extensively if there is exposed, untreated steel parts.

Welding Complexity

While steel is easier to weld, incorrect welding techniques can compromise the repair.
